sure I spend hours extracting and looking at the core basis of the game but I have no Idea what I'm talking about, I understand perfectly well how shenmue art works, it has detailed textures put on to low poly models to make them seem more detailed than they actually are, it also uses a technique where it renders only the on screen elements to push itself further than the limits of the DC, they aren't complex at all, they just have a good direction

another trick they used is using fake shadows by creating semi-transparent grey planes,
the rain/snow is limited around Ryo and moving with him, all reflections are also fake, back-face culling in shenmue1
the programming was just brilliant
